Sales and Affiliate Program
The Mossa product is priced at $299, with a typical average order value (AOV) of $300. For affiliates, this presents a lucrative opportunity, with a 10% commission offered on sales generated through their unique referral links. With a 30-day cookie window, affiliates have a full month to earn commissions from customers who make purchases after initially engaging with the product. This flexible and generous affiliate structure, combined with a high conversion rate of 5-9%, makes Mossa a compelling option for fitness and lifestyle influencers.
